1. Install "debian-cloud-images" package

This is a short guide on how to install debian-cloud-images on Debian 10 (Buster)

$ sudo apt update $ sudo apt install debian-cloud-images

2. Uninstall "debian-cloud-images" package

In this section, we are going to explain the necessary steps to uninstall debian-cloud-images on Debian 10 (Buster):

$ sudo apt remove debian-cloud-images $ sudo apt autoclean && sudo apt autoremove
